last breadcrumb item shouldn't be a link if you're there already
Bug #83613 reported by
Matthew Paul Thomas
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Launchpad itself |
Fix Released
|
Medium
|
Unassigned |
Bug Description
The last item in Launchpad's location bar should not be hyperlinked if you are already on the page it represents.
For example, on <https:/
Related branches
lp:~sinzui/launchpad/needs-packaging-bug-509848
- Martin Albisetti (community): Approve (ui)
- Eleanor Berger (community): Approve (code)
-
Diff: 858 lines (+503/-89)17 files modifiedlib/canonical/launchpad/doc/hierarchical-menu.txt (+15/-1)
lib/canonical/launchpad/icing/style-3-0.css (+1/-1)
lib/lp/app/browser/tests/base-layout.txt (+3/-3)
lib/lp/app/templates/base-layout-macros.pt (+17/-0)
lib/lp/app/templates/launchpad-hierarchy.pt (+8/-11)
lib/lp/registry/browser/configure.zcml (+14/-0)
lib/lp/registry/browser/distroseries.py (+30/-7)
lib/lp/registry/browser/sourcepackage.py (+58/-3)
lib/lp/registry/browser/tests/packaging-views.txt (+38/-1)
lib/lp/registry/browser/tests/sourcepackage-views.txt (+64/-0)
lib/lp/registry/stories/distroseries/xx-show-distroseries-packaging.txt (+60/-2)
lib/lp/registry/stories/packaging/xx-sourcepackage-packaging.txt (+4/-3)
lib/lp/registry/stories/person/xx-admin-person-review.txt (+1/-1)
lib/lp/registry/templates/distroseries-needs-packaging.pt (+91/-0)
lib/lp/registry/templates/distroseries-packaging.pt (+1/-1)
lib/lp/registry/templates/sourcepackage-index.pt (+1/-55)
lib/lp/registry/templates/sourcepackage-portlet-associations.pt (+97/-0)
Changed in launchpad: | |
importance: | Undecided → Medium |
status: | Unconfirmed → Confirmed |
summary: |
- Last location bar item shouldn't be a link if you're there already + last breadcrumb item shouldn't be a link if you're there already |
Changed in launchpad-foundations: | |
status: | Triaged → In Progress |
assignee: | nobody → Curtis Hovey (sinzui) |
milestone: | none → 10.01 |
Changed in launchpad-foundations: | |
milestone: | 10.01 → 10.02 |
tags: | added: qa-ok |
Changed in launchpad: | |
assignee: | Curtis Hovey (sinzui) → nobody |
To post a comment you must log in.
Fixed in devel r10236 <http:// bazaar. launchpad. net/~launchpad- pqm/launchpad/ devel/revision/ 10236>